Have you updated you DirectX and installed everything from the GSDX thread because I see some plugins failed in the console.
Check to make sure you have your laptop set to High Performance
I have GeForce 9800M GTS, 1920 x 1200 resolution (desktop), and my CPU is .2 GHz faster (everything else is about the same) and I have been able to run FFX full speed on 0.9.6 without speed hacks. I had a few performance problems with current plugins and r1888 but it still runs mostly at 60fps.
Also try and see which is faster: Linuz ISO or the built-in ISO plugin. I had literally about 5fps boost from using Linuz instead of the built-in ISO plugin. Also try setting VU Cycle Stealing to slight (moderate works fine too) for an extra boost.
